Navigating Nerima’s Local Fire Prevention Ordinances and Japan’s Building Standard Law Compliance

Nerima’s fire prevention regulations, aligned with Tokyo Metropolitan Government directives, impose strict requirements on fire-resisting constructions. Buildings exceeding three stories or with floor areas over 500 m² must incorporate elements that provide 60 to 120 minutes of fire integrity, as defined by Article 2 of Japan’s Building Standard Law. Antifires products are engineered to meet these thresholds through multi-layer glass compositions and intumescent interlayers that expand under heat, preventing flame penetration and maintaining structural stability. For instance, the 21mm FPOS configuration achieves 120 minutes of integrity and 30 minutes of insulation, making it suitable for corridor enclosures in Nerima’s urban infill projects. The systems are tested under furnace conditions with type K thermocouples and pressure differentials of 0 ±2 Pa, ensuring repeatable performance. By integrating ceramic wool seals (density 210 kg/m³) and intumescent fire seals (20 mm × 4 mm), these assemblies also address smoke control requirements under the Fire Service Act. Selecting Fire Rated Glass Grades for Nerima’s Seismic and Smoke Control Requirements

In Nerima’s high-seismicity zone, selecting the appropriate fire rated glass grade is critical for both life safety and structural resilience. Antifires offers systems rated from EW-30 (radiation control for 30 minutes) to EI-60 (integrity and insulation for 60 minutes), tested to JIS A 1304 and JIS A 1311 standards. These products incorporate seismic framing with expansion gaps of 3–5 mm filled with ceramic fiber, accommodating building movement during earthquakes. Key technical parameters include:

  • Light transmittance: 0.5–1.5% for insulation-grade glass, minimizing radiant heat transfer.
  • Thermal transmittance: ≤20 W/m²K, meeting local energy efficiency and smoke exhaust requirements.
  • Frame construction: G.M.S. hollow steel sections with M6/M8 anchor bolts spaced at 300–600 mm intervals.

These specifications align with the Fire Service Act’s emergency egress width regulations, ensuring that glazed partitions in elevator lobbies and stairwells maintain their fire-resistive properties during seismic events.
